What Are SEO Keywords and Why Do They Matter?
SEO keywords are the foundation of every online marketing strategy. They help Google understand what your content is about and match it with users’ search intent. For instance, if you run a beauty salon in Mumbai, people searching for “best bridal makeup artist in Mumbai” are your potential customers — and that exact phrase is your keyword.
The right keywords ensure that your business gets found by people who are actively searching for what you offer. Without proper keyword targeting, even the best-designed website can go unnoticed.
Types of Keywords You Should Focus On
Not all keywords are created equal. Understanding different types of keywords can help you craft a well-rounded SEO Services
strategy.
a. Short-Tail Keywords
These are one or two-word phrases like “digital marketing” or “SEO tools.” They have high search volume but also high competition. Ranking for these can be tough for new websites.
b. Long-Tail Keywords
These are longer, more specific phrases like “affordable SEO services in India” or “how to find best keywords for blog.” They may have lower search volume, but they attract targeted visitors and are easier to rank for.
c. LSI Keywords (Latent Semantic Indexing)
These are related keywords that add context to your main topic. For example, if your primary keyword is “SEO keywords,” LSI keywords could include “keyword research,” “organic traffic,” and “search ranking.”
d. Local Keywords
Local businesses in India should focus on regional keywords such as “SEO company in Delhi NCR” or “best restaurant near MG Road Bangalore.” These keywords help you connect with customers searching locally.
e. Transactional Keywords
These keywords indicate that a user is ready to buy, such as “buy SEO tools online” or “hire content writer India.” Targeting these can directly increase conversions.
How to Find the Best Keywords for SEO
Now that you understand keyword types, let’s explore how to find the ones that actually drive organic traffic.
a. Use Keyword Research Tools
Google Keyword Planner: Free and perfect for Indian market insights.
Ahrefs / SEMrush: Provide keyword difficulty, competition, and traffic potential.
Ubersuggest: Offers keyword ideas, search volume, and SEO difficulty.
AnswerThePublic: Helps you discover questions people ask around your topic.
b. Analyze Competitor Websites
Search for your target keyword on Google and see which websites appear at the top. Use tools like Ahrefs or SEMrush to check what keywords they’re ranking for. Competitor analysis can uncover high-performing keyword opportunities you may have missed.
c. Use Google Search Suggestions
Start typing your topic into Google and note the autocomplete suggestions. These phrases reflect what real users are searching for and can be valuable long-tail keywords.
d. Check “People Also Ask” and “Related Searches”
Scroll down to these sections on Google search results to find questions and related terms you can target. These insights help you create more comprehensive and SEO-rich content.
How to Use Keywords Effectively in Your Content
a. Place Keywords Strategically
Title tag
Meta description
URL slug
First 100 words of your content
Headings (H1, H2, H3)
Image alt text
Avoid keyword stuffing — it can hurt your rankings. Aim for a natural keyword density of around 1–2%.
b. Create Valuable and Relevant Content
Google prioritizes content that provides genuine value. Write content that answers user intent — whether they want information, comparisons, or solutions. For example, instead of just writing about “SEO tools,” write a detailed post like “Top 10 SEO Tools for Small Businesses in India.”
c. Optimize for Voice Search
With the rise of mobile and smart assistants like Google Assistant and Alexa, voice search is becoming huge in India. Use conversational, question-based keywords like “what is the best SEO strategy for small business.”
d. Internal and External Linking
Use internal links to connect related articles on your site and external links to high-authority sources. This improves your SEO credibility and helps users explore more content.
Keyword Trends in India for 2025
Regional Language Keywords: More people are searching in Hindi, Tamil, Telugu, and Bengali. Optimizing for local languages can open new traffic channels.
Mobile-First Searches: Over 90% of Indian internet users browse on mobile. Ensure your website and keywords cater to mobile search intent.
AI and Chatbot Keywords: With growing AI interest, keywords like “AI tools for business” and “chatbot development India” are trending.
Local SEO Growth: Keywords such as “near me” searches are surging — e.g., “SEO expert near me” or “digital agency near me.”
Monitor and Adjust Your Keyword Strategy
SEO is not a one-time process. Keep tracking your keyword performance using Google Search Console or tools like Ahrefs. Check which keywords are driving traffic and which need improvement.
Consistency is the key to long-term organic traffic growth.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
Stuffing keywords unnaturally in content.
Ignoring long-tail and local keywords.
Copying competitor keywords without understanding intent.
Not updating keywords with new trends.
Remember, keywords should enhance your content — not dominate it.
